Rakahau te Kohika
Taoka Maori
Complete pendant made from a seal tooth. Suspension hole at root end.
Complete rei puta (pendant made from whale ivory). Surface is weathered and possibly water-rolled. Proximal edge has a worn chip in the centre, presumably where the perforation for suspension was. Sides taper to a rounded point at the distal end. Face carving with forehead, eyes, nose, and mouth depicted on the front of the distal end.
Chevroned whale tooth pendant. Previously broken in two pieces and glued back together. Most of the surface is smoothed and polished. Curved to a blunt point at the front distal end. Proximal end is squared off with a suspension hole in the centre. Longitudinal ridge running down the front centre consisting of small curved projections, connected by a continuous serrated edge (only a small portion of which is still intact near the distal end). Broken curved projections running down both side edges.
Complete rei puta (pendant made of whale ivory). Surface has been worked smooth. Perforation at the proximal end, drilled from both sides. Natural indentation from root cavity on the back side. Rounded at the proximal end and tapered to a point at the distal end. Front distal end has carved facial features, with brow ridges and eyes indicated. Small drill mark represents nose and three others indicate mouth, but distal edge has chipped off.
Mostly complete whale tooth pendant. Drill mark at root end indicating a broken suspension hole.
Curved point of ivory, distal end is sharpened.
